Why Bothell Homes Need a Local Garage Door Specialist
Bothell's housing mix presents unique challenges for garage door systems. You'll find everything from 1960s ranch homes in older neighborhoods to newer construction near Canyon Park and the Northshore area. Older homes often have original garage doors that weren't built to handle daily cycling, while newer properties frequently feature heavier insulated doors that put extra strain on springs and openers.
The weather here plays a bigger role than most homeowners realize. Bothell gets its share of rain and humidity, which accelerates rust on torsion springs and cables. We see this constantly in homes near North Creek or areas with tree cover that stays damp longer. That moisture combined with temperature swings means springs typically last 7 to 9 years here, not the 10 you might see advertised.
Another factor is the commuter lifestyle. Many Bothell residents cycle their garage doors four to six times daily between work, errands, and getting kids to activities. That's 1,500 to 2,000 cycles per year. Your opener motor and safety sensors take a beating with that kind of use, especially if they haven't been maintained properly.
What We Do for Bothell Homeowners
Our most common call is spring replacement. When a torsion spring breaks (and they always break, never just wear out gradually), your door won't lift more than a few inches. We carry commercial-grade springs rated for 15,000 to 25,000 cycles, properly sized for your specific door weight. We replace both springs at once, even if only one broke, because the second one is just as old and will fail soon.
Opener installation is our second specialty. We install LiftMaster, Chamberlain, and Genie models with battery backup and smartphone connectivity. If you're in Canyon Park or the Queensborough area with an attached garage, a quiet belt-drive opener makes a huge difference for bedrooms above or next to the garage. We'll remove your old unit, install the new one, program your remotes, and sync it with your vehicle's built-in buttons.
Cable and roller repairs keep doors running smoothly. Frayed cables are dangerous and can snap without warning. Worn rollers create that grinding noise you hear every morning. What's the most common problem you see in Bothell homes?
Broken torsion springs, hands down. The combination of humidity, heavy use, and age means we replace springs on 40% of our Bothell service calls. The second most common issue is opener sensors that get misaligned or corroded, causing doors to reverse randomly or refuse to close.
How much does a typical spring replacement cost in Bothell?
Most residential spring replacements run $275 to $385 depending on door size and spring type. Two-car garage doors with heavier insulated panels need larger springs and cost more than single-car doors. That price includes both springs, installation, balance adjustment, and a safety check.
